GGRS Energie Ltd are a renewable energy company passionate about making sustainability a reality for everyone specializing in Domestic and Commercial Solar PV, battery installation and solar maintenance works.

We are looking for a high-performing Sales Manager to help us meet our customer needs and revenue growth targets by keeping GGRS competitive and innovative. You will be responsible for maximizing our sales team potential, crafting sales plans, and justifying those to plans to the upper management.

Principle Accountabilities

  • Establish and maintain strong relationships with key clients, partners, and industry stakeholders.
  • Oversee the sales pipeline, track leads, and ensure effective conversion of leads into sales.
  • Provide both Domestic and Commercial customers with information about company equipment and solar systems.
  • Alongside senior management set sales quotas, outline KPIs for team.
  • Monitor and review sales KPIs across the sales teams.
  • Complete sales performance reports and outline performance areas of development and solutions to improve performance.
  • Address customer service issues ensuring issues and complaints are dealt with in line with GGRS policies.
  • Ability to build trust and rapport with customers as first point of contact for GGRS Energie Ltd.
  • Ability to answer customers questions regarding solar products and potential benefits for their specific needs.
  • Oversee sales logistics and administration within the sales team.
  • Able gathering information to accurately identify the customer’s solar needs.
  • Able to select solar energy products and systems to best suit the customer’s needs.
  • Prepare and/or review designs for the customer’s solar installation.
  • Create fully customized energy packages for large-scale solar installations through bespoke solar web-based systems.
  • Provide customers with quotes, sales orders, shipping information, and tax credit information.
  • Able to provide after-sales service including courtesy calls and site visits.
  • Follow up on sales quotes from other members of the sales team.
  • Complete sales order paperwork and keeping customer profile updated on CRM
  • Following up all potential leads for new accounts.
  • Ensure inventory and stock levels are in place to meet customer needs.

About the Kelly Group:

Established in 1985 to support the emerging UK cable television market, Kelly Group has diversified to meet the needs of our clients. With over 40 years’ experience and customer service at the heart of our business, Kelly Group is renowned for building networks in collaboration with several major leading telecommunication service providers, delivering innovative multi-functional solutions - connecting people globally.

Working across several industries including telecommunications, rail, metro, highways and fleet, Kelly Group operate nationally with 40+ operational centres and deliver a full suite of services. From the initial planning, design, notification through to installation, final commissioning and maintenance of networks, Kelly Group deliver a ‘one-stop solution’ to meet the needs of our clients and delight their customers.

As a service provider, our workforce is our extended family, which is why we invest in their safety, training, careers, welfare, vehicles and tools they need to deliver excellence. With a workforce of circa 3500, 40+ national operational centres, 4 training hubs and a fleet of over 2500 vehicles, Kelly Group are committed to developing an excellent team, a fair culture and a safe working environment.
